Tips & Strategies to Boost Shorts Engagement

1. Ask for Audience Interaction

Encourage viewers to like, comment, or share your Shorts. Calls-to-action can significantly boost engagement.

2. Post at Optimal Times

Analyze when your audience is most active and post Shorts during peak hours for higher engagement.

3. Use Captivating Hooks

Grab attention in the first few seconds to reduce drop-offs and increase engagement metrics.

4. Create Short, Entertaining Content

Shorts with concise, entertaining content tend to retain viewers better and generate more interaction.

5. Engage With Comments

Responding to comments shows that you value your audience and encourages further engagement.

6. Analyze Competitor Shorts

Advanced Engagement Strategies

  • Experiment with different video lengths and formats to see which performs best.
  • Incorporate trending sounds and hashtags to boost visibility.
  • Analyze audience retention graphs to optimize future Shorts.
  • Collaborate with other creators to increase engagement through cross-promotion.
